From three parcels of vines all planted towards Volnay around the Santenots vineyard: En Gargouillot, Vigne Blanche and En Marcausse. Picked 7 and 9 September. Cask sample. Mid lemon. Dry but with quite sweet, mature fruit, rich apple and pear. Medium- to full-bodied. Concise and compact. (MH)
The 2023 Meursault Village comes from two parcels. This has decent lift on the nose with white flowers and light leesy scents. The palate is well balanced with a rounded texture (a bit like a "mini-Charmes") that dovetails into a spicy, stem ginger-tinged finish. Drink over the next five or six years.
